How Our Deodorization Services Work
At the heart of our Deodorization Services is a thorough, step-by-step process designed to remove odors at their source. We don’t just mask the smell, we identify and address the underlying issue. Our team uses specialized equipment, including thermal foggers and hydroxyl generators, to target and neutralize odor-causing molecules. With our rapid response times and 24/7 availability, you can count on us to be there when you need us most.
Step 1: Assessment and Inspection
We start by conducting a thorough assessment of your property to identify the source and extent of the odor. Our team uses specialized equipment to detect moisture, humidity, and other factors that may be contributing to the smell. This helps us develop a customized plan to tackle the problem efficiently and effectively.
Step 2: Deodorization and Neutralization
Using advanced equipment like thermal foggers and hydroxyl generators, we target and neutralize odor-causing molecules. Our team takes great care to ensure that all surfaces are thoroughly cleaned and disinfected to prevent the spread of bacteria and other microorganisms.
Step 3: Drying and Ventilation
Once the deodorization process is complete, we ensure that your property is properly dried and ventilated to prevent further moisture buildup and odor recurrence. Our team uses specialized equipment to monitor humidity levels and ensure a safe, healthy environment.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ning
After the deodorization and drying process is complete, our team conducts a final inspection to ensure that all surfaces are clean and free of odor-causing molecules. We also provide a thorough cleaning of all affected areas to leave your home smelling fresh and clean.

Warning Signs You Need Deodorization Services
Ignoring persistent odors can lead to bigger problems down the line, including mold growth, structural damage, and even health issues. Catching these warning signs early can save you time, money, and stress in the long run. Here are some common signs that you need Deodorization Services: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a persistent, musty smell in your home that refuses to go away, it’s likely a sign of a deeper issue. This could be due to high humidity, poor ventilation, or even a hidden water leak. Don’t ignore this warning sign, address the problem quickly to prevent further damage.
Unpleasant Smells After a Water Damage Incident
If you’ve recently experienced a water damage incident, it’s essential to address any unpleasant smells that may arise. This could be due to bacterial growth, mold, or other microorganisms that thrive in damp environments. Our team is here to help you remove these odors and restore your home to its former glory.
Chemical Odors from Cleaning Products
If you’re noticing strong chemical odors from cleaning products, it’s likely a sign that you’re using the wrong products or techniques. Our team can help you identify the best cleaning solutions for your specific needs and provide guidance on how to use them effectively.
Unpleasant Smells from Your HVAC System
If you’re noticing unpleasant smells from your HVAC system, it’s likely a sign that it’s time for a professional cleaning and maintenance check. Our team can help you identify and address any issues with your system to ensure it’s running efficiently and effectively.
Unpleasant Smells from Your Drains
If you’re noticing unpleasant smells from your drains, it’s likely a sign that you have a clogged drain or sewer line. Our team can help you identify and address the issue to prevent further damage and odors.
Unpleasant Smells from Your Attic or Crawl Space
If you’re noticing unpleasant smells from your attic or crawl space, it’s likely a sign that you have a hidden moisture issue or pest infestation. Our team can help you identify and address the issue to prevent further damage and odors.
